All beef in Saudi Arabian McDonald's is 100 per cent halal Is McDonald's halal?
No McDonald’s food in the UK is Halal.
However in other countries where the majority of people are muslim, McDonald’s has Halal menu.
On the McDonald’s UK website the company says they have no current plans to introduce Halal food to the menu at any British McDonald's restaurant.
Halal food is that which adheres to Islamic law, as defined in the Koran
Why doesn't McDonald's offer halal food?
A spokesperson for the fast food giant has revealed why UK McDonald’s does not offer halal food.
They said: “We have, in fact, conducted a Halal trial in a restaurant in Southall.
“We learnt that Halal certified food is popular with only a very small percentage of our customers, and to offer it in all our restaurants would require significant changes to our kitchen procedures and supply chain.
“As a result, we decided against offering Halal food in the U.K. for the time being.”

Which countries offer McDonald's halal food?
Several majority muslim countries have certified halal McDonald’s.
This is the case in Saudi Arabia.
Saudi locations serve the Spicy McChicken, McArabia, and the Big Tasty, the latter of which is also available in some European locations.
